Travel adapter from Guyana to Jordan
Adapter Required
Yes — coming from Guyana, you will need a travel adapter for Jordan. Guyana uses Type A/Type B plugs, and Jordan uses Type C/Type F/Type G, so the pin shapes will not fit any wall socket.

More about plugs in Jordan
In Jordan, the standard power plug is Type C and Type F and Type G. The country runs on 230 volts at 50 Hz. That means wall sockets in Jordan can be one of 3 different shapes — Type C, Type F, Type G, and your plug needs to physically match the socket to fit.
